So I'm a dumb ass.

 

The PID I have for my rig shows on the side how to wire up the temp probe. It shows both a Thermocouple or RTD probe. The model number is rubbed off the label so I could not tell what type mine used so I took a gamble and got a new RTD probe. Wont work, mine only uses K type thermocouples.
